About The Position

Lincoln Electric is seeking an Electronics Engineering Technician to provide hands-on technical support to our Welding Technology engineering team. This role focuses on troubleshooting, assembly, repair, and testing of electronic systems used in welding and power equipment. Requirements

  • Associate degree (2-year technical degree) in Electronics or a related field, or equivalent hands-on experience
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in electronics assembly, troubleshooting, or repair
  • Ability to read and interpret electronic schematics, wiring diagrams, and component datasheets
  • Proficiency with soldering, wiring, and electronic test equipment (multimeters, oscilloscopes, power supplies, etc.)
  • Strong problem-solving skills with high attention to detail
  • Effective communication and organizational skills

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with power electronics, motor drives, or welding equipment a plus

Responsibilities

  • Support engineers in troubleshooting, repairing, and validating electronic systems and components
  • Build and modify wiring harnesses and perform PCB board repairs and rework
  • Assist in the development, setup, and maintenance of test fixtures and test environments
  • Execute functional and performance testing on welding and power equipment, documenting results and observations
  • Maintain tools, test equipment, and lab organization to support efficient engineering workflows
  • Provide day-to-day technical support to ensure project timelines and development objectives are met
